my toshiba satellite M40 is encountering a weird problem, when i turn the laptop on, the keyboard light turns on but the monitor shows nothing, till i shake the laptop for a minute or so then i see the toshiba welcome note, and then freezes again till i shake again , here it will either start windows OR shuts down. if windows starts there wont be any troubles of anykind, but if i try to shut down, the screen freezes at the shutting down. so mainly the problem is on booting and shutting down. there is an error message about toshiba power saver, after the " fatal error message" this problem began to occure
Hi! It appears that possibly your hrad drive isn't set properly in the caddy? with the laptop powered down and disconnected locate the hard drive cover pop out the two locating screws and carefully move the caddy/hard drive BEWARE as the drive has fragile pins at the opposite end where you opened, hopefully little sliding pressure should remove. Check the retaining screws around the caddy (You'll need a small torx/philips screw driver for this) if all tight replace gently.
If you are uncertain I would recommend a technician check it for you.
